Faith traditions share principles and values that support the common good and against extremism around the world. What is the role of faith leaders in peace-building, and how do we engage diverse faith voices of moderation for more harmonious relationships?
The Global Peace Foundation and Cooperation Ireland are hosting a pivotal forum that draws together best-practices and challenges of interfaith cooperation in Ireland and Nigeria.
Program Sessions:
- Peacemaking and the Role of Faith Leaders
- Moral Authorities as Catalysts for Peacebuilding
- Cross-Community Engagement
